> > I would like to know if there is a list of PCMCIA wifi cards that work
> > with the ltsp_wireless package.
> > Thanks in advance,
>
> From the README in the wireless package:
>
> Supported hardware:
>
>   The wireless_ltsp package was built and
>   tested use the following equipment:
>
>    o  DELL Latitude CPt-C400 laptop
>
>    o  Lucent Orinoco Silver wireless card
>
>    o  Linksys EtherFast 10/100 PC Card (wired)
>
>    o  3Com 3CXFE575BT 10/100 PC Card (wired)
>
>    o  Desktop computer with a Lucent PCIPC PCI->PCMCIA adapter
>       card with the Orinoco card.
>
>
> It works for me with the Lucent Orinoco.
